摘要
IL-6 and TNFx have been shown as important in! cytokines in liver regeneration induced in partially hepatectomized rats. Nonetheless, IL-6 gene expression in the course of chemically induced hepatic regeneration, resembling what occurs in humans infected by hepatitis virus in acute manner, remains obscure. To gain an insight on this matter He determined IL-6 and TNFx gene expression in Wistar rats after acute and chronic liver intoxication with CCl4, and/or turpentine. We used a semiquantitative method of RT-PCR to analyze cytokine gene expression and, quite interestingly, IL-6 was detected only at 23 h after acute damage as opposed to TNFx expression that uas increased from 6 to 48 h after acute injury. A single intradermally-injected dose of turpentine did not suffice to induce IL-C gene expression at any studied times, but, as expected. turpentine-treated animals showed decreasing ci albumin mRNA transcripts as compared with the control rats. Furthermnre. livers from cirrhotic animals did not show detectable IL-6 gene transcripts. but, IL-6 expression re-appealed in cirrhotic rats treated with an additional acute CCl4, doss, indicating that IL-6 is a critical component of the brisk regenerative response induced by CCl4, (C) 1999 Elsevier it Science Ireland Ltd.
